I was working on a very difficult to track rendering bug that made the screen blank on some machines. Once I got that working, an unfortunate mouse bug cropped up. I was finally able to track that down to an issue specific hardware set. On certain older, integrated Intel graphics chips, the mouse cursor location is not reported accurately to the game.
Fortunately this seems to be a fairly esoteric bug, only affecting a limited number of older laptops. Even more fortunately, playing with the keyboard or controller are both viable options if you should run into this bug on your machine. For everyone else, the mouse should still work perfectly well.
So now we are finally live with RCM3 Version 2!
Version 2 changes:

* I think that the new version looks even better than the old one, and I was able to fix several issues that were more difficult to wrangle before, such as a slight misalignment of the rows when they shifted.
* Due to several of the theme choices proving unnecessary and sometimes in pretty serious conflict, the many granular theme options were replaced with four preset theme packages.
* Scoring tweaks to improve combo performance.
* Individual match scores are now displayed briefly while adding to the overall score.
Please note that due to the nature of recreating the game in an entirely new game engine, save data cannot carry over to the new version, so upon updating, previous high scores and saved games will be lost.
Hopefully future changes will be easier to implement now that we've tracked down the major issues from the overhaul.
Planned changes for the future:
* A small help screen to briefly show new players how the game is played, as it is somewhat different than the most popular match-3 games.
* Scoring quick-reference.
* More themes and music.
